Hi, I’m Molly Finnegan—a worship leader, singer/songwriter, holistic health practitioner, content creator, and soon-to-be licensed therapist. My life journey has been one of transformation, growth, and healing, and I’m deeply passionate about helping others do the same—mind, body, and spirit.

my story of hope


Music has always been at the core of who I am. From childhood, I’ve been captivated by the power of music to connect, heal, and inspire. My career in worship ministry began almost a decade ago, and I’ve had the privilege of leading and writing music that encourages others to find hope and strength. But beyond the music, my personal story is one of overcoming.
After earning my B.S. in Worship Leadership from Huntington University, I took a bold step toward healing and transformation. I pursued a Graduate Certificate in Mental Health Studies from Liberty University, followed by a Master’s in Clinical Mental Health Counseling, where I realized that my passion for helping others wasn’t limited to music. I wanted to go deeper and offer support in ways that could truly change lives. Along the way, I earned spots in two prestigious honor societies—Omega Nu Lambda and Chi Sigma Iota—recognizing my dedication to learning and growth.
In my own life, I’ve faced battles that tested my limits. I lost 189 pounds, a journey that taught me not only about physical transformation but the resilience of the human spirit. I’ve also battled chronic illness, which has brought me to my knees more than once, but it’s also been a catalyst for deepening my understanding of healing—emotionally, physically, and spiritually. These experiences have shaped my mission to help others find wholeness in every area of their lives, no matter how difficult the journey may seem.
Since 2019, I’ve had the privilege of working as a missionary at Tennessee Baptist Children’s Homes, where my husband and I pioneered the Independent Living program, supporting young adults transitioning into independence. This work—along with my experience as a therapist-in-training—has reinforced my belief in the power of community, healing, and personal growth.
From 2021 to 2023, I served as the BX Venue Worship Leader at Brainerd Baptist Church, but a traumatic fall that resulted in multiple surgeries forced me to take a step back and re-evaluate. While the physical healing has been challenging, it’s also reminded me of the importance of resilience, rest, and trusting the process. This journey has led me to a place of deeper passion for empowering others to find strength in their own battles.
As I continue to pursue my calling, I’m excited to release my new single God of All My Days in 2025, a reflection of my growth, faith, and personal healing journey.
Whether I’m leading worship, writing songs, or helping others through counseling and holistic health practices, my goal is simple: to guide people toward lasting transformation. I want to empower you to embrace your full potential, find peace in the struggle, and flourish in all aspects of life.
